“You’re talking about hundreds dead over a period of at least weeks.” Robert Pape believes there is now a 70% chance American troops will be sent into Iran, potentially within the next month. He warns that hundreds of American soldiers could be killed within weeks. Robert has spent more than 30 years studying how wars escalate. He has taught members of the US Air Force and began modelling the consequences of America bombing Iran more than two decades ago. I began this conversation by telling him that I had hoped I wouldn’t need to see him again.  I meant that I had hoped time would prove his warnings wrong. Instead, several of the developments he forecast when we first met have now happened. What makes Robert’s work so valuable is that he looks beyond whether a military target is successfully hit. He studies how an attack changes public opinion, strengthens nationalism and leaves leaders caught between withdrawing or going further. We discussed things like: - The risk of a limited operation becoming an open-ended war. - Reopening the Strait of Hormuz and why it may be harder than people realise. - Rising fuel prices and the impact they could have on the global economy. - Iran’s ability to conceal drones and missiles across difficult terrain. - Political pressure from the US midterm elections shaping what happens next. Robert explained that weapons could be hidden across a mountainous area larger than California. Even destroying most of them may leave enough to threaten ships travelling through one of the world’s most important energy routes. His analysis is grounded in decades of research, historical evidence and recurring patterns in conflict, which he uses to explain where the current situation may be heading.
